’50 Shades of Grey’ Casts Jamie Dornan as Christian Grey
Dealing with Charlie Hunnam's recent departure, the makers of '50 Shades of Grey' had to make quick work of finding a new actor to play Christian Grey. The replacement has been found. It's Jamie Dornan.
Tom Cruise and Joseph Kosinski May ‘Go Like Hell’
Tom Cruise may reunite with his 'Oblivion' director Joseph Kosinski for 'Go Like Hell,' which would tell the true-life story of how Ford and Ferrari battled for dominance in the sports car market and championships at Le Mans. Cole Trickle redux?

Melissa McCarthy Might Buddy Up with Jason Statham in ‘Susan Cooper’
2013 was the year of Melissa McCarthy's buddy movies, as both her 'Identity Thief' and 'The Heat' made well over a hundred million dollars at the box office. So far she's teamed up with Jason Bateman and Sandra Bullock, but for 'Susan Cooper' she may have someone tougher to play against: Jason Statham.

Jamie Foxx May Play Martin Luther King Jr. For Oliver Stone
Reverend Martin Luther King Jr. is one of the most important figures in twentieth century America, which makes it odd that he's yet to receive the cinematic bio-pic treatment. Now it looks like Oliver Stone will bring his story to the big screen, with 'The Amazing Spider-Man 2' star Jamie Foxx playing the famous civil rights leader.
